Ingredients
For the Chicken
- 4 6-oz boneless skinless chicken breasts
- 2 tsp italian seasoning
- 1 tsp kosher salt
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p ground pepper
- 1-2 tbsp olive oil
For the Bruschetta Topping
- 3-4 medium ripe tomatoes (about 1 lb) (cored, seeded, and chopped to a ½” dice)
- 1 tsp kosher salt
- 2 cloves garlic (minced)
- 1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 2 tsp balsamic vinegar
- 2 tbsp thinly sliced basil leaves
- ground pepper (to taste)
- balsamic glaze (to taste, optional)
For Garnish
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, finely chopped

How to Make 30-Minute Bruschetta Chicken (Grilled or Baked)
Step 1: Start the Bruschetta
Combine the chopped tomatoes with salt and minced garlic in a mixing bowl. Mix until well combined. Let it sit while you prepare the chicken.
Step 2: Prepare the Chicken
Place one chicken breast onto a sheet of parchment paper. Fold the paper over the chicken. Using a rolling pin, pound it to an even thickness of just under 1 inch. Repeat with remaining chicken breasts.
Step 3: Season the Chicken
In a small bowl, combine italian seasoning, kosher salt, garlic powder, onion powder, and ground pepper. Stir well to combine.
Step 4: Oil and Season
Brush each chicken breast with olive oil. Sprinkle both sides with the seasoning blend.
Step 5: Grill the Chicken
To grill, heat your grill or grill pan over high heat. Place the seasoned chicken directly on the grill grates. Cook for 5–6 minutes per side until an instant read thermometer reads 165°F. Remove from heat and let rest for about five minutes.
Step 6: Bake the Chicken
To bake, preheat your oven to 400°F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Roast the seasoned chicken for 10–12 minutes until it reaches an internal temperature of 165°F. Let rest for five minutes after removing from oven.
Step 7: Finish the Bruschetta Topping
Stir in extra virgin olive oil, balsamic vinegar, fresh basil leaves, and ground pepper into the tomato mixture. Taste for seasoning; adjust with more salt or vinegar if needed.
Step 8: Serve
Top each piece of grilled or baked chicken with generous spoonfuls of bruschetta topping. Serve immediately and enjoy!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When making 30-Minute Bruschetta Chicken (Grilled or Baked), it’s easy to stumble. Here are some common mistakes to watch out for:
- Not pounding the chicken: Failing to pound the chicken breasts can lead to uneven cooking. Make sure to pound them to an even thickness for consistent results.
- Over-seasoning the bruschetta: While flavor is important, adding too much salt or vinegar can overpower the dish. Start with small amounts and adjust to taste.
- Skipping the resting time: Cutting into the chicken immediately after cooking can cause the juices to run out. Letting it rest for a few minutes helps retain moisture.
- Using unripe tomatoes: Fresh, ripe tomatoes are key for a flavorful bruschetta topping. Choose the ripest tomatoes you can find for the best taste.
- Neglecting fresh herbs: Dried herbs won’t provide the same vibrancy as fresh basil. Always opt for fresh basil leaves when making your bruschetta topping.
Refrigerator Storage
- Store in an airtight container.
- Keep in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Freezing 30-Minute Bruschetta Chicken (Grilled or Baked)
- Place in a freezer-safe container.
- Freeze for up to 2 months, but note that texture may change upon thawing.
Reheating 30-Minute Bruschetta Chicken (Grilled or Baked)
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F and bake covered for about 15 minutes or until heated through.
- Microwave: Heat on medium power in short increments, checking frequently to avoid overcooking.
- Stovetop: Warm in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of water or broth to keep it moist.
